The OPTP Original McKenzie Lumbar Roll is a firm-density, ergonomically designed lumbar support pillow measuring 11" by 4.75". Recommended by health professionals globally, it promotes proper spine alignment and alleviates lower back pain. Lightweight and portable with an adjustable elastic strap, it’s perfect for office chairs, car seats, and travel. Made in the USA with durable foam and a moisture-wicking, removable polyester cover, it combines comfort, hygiene, and long-lasting support.

Great support for those with Degenerative Disc Disease
*I don't understand why this lumbar support pillow is categorized as a toy but let's continue on nonetheless* I purchased this lumbar support pillow about 3 weeks ago. I work in education and sit in very hard (student) chairs from 7:30am to 3:45pm. Needless to say that by the end of the day, my back is completely out of commission. To make matters worse, I was recently diagnosed by my Orthopedic with Degenerative Disc Disease or simply Black Disc Disease which means in the shortest amount of words as possible....MY BACK HUUURTS...always...all day, every day. I had to do or find something that would give my back some sort of relief while sitting in these horrid chairs all day long. This pillow fit the bill perfectly. It is FIRM density(as it says in the title of the product)...which for me is exactly what I needed and wanted, nice and firm so that it wouldn't fold over or flatten out whenever I used it to support my lower back. I bring it with me every day, class to class. It has a strap that hugs the back rest to keep it in place which is something I find very useful. It has definitely improved my back pain. I've noticed that when I sit for 1 or 2 hours in the same chair helping students, when I get up I'm not limping around for a few minutes trying to acclimate myself to the standing position. Instead, I get up and go. That alone tells me that it is working and I'm grateful to have it. I definitely recommend.

Aaah! Relief!
First, to address the 3 main concerns I saw in the bad reviews before deciding to purchase: 1. Yes, it IS difficult to stuff the foam back into its cover after removing the plastic. That said, I also struggle to get the foam back in my dog's orthopedic bed after washing the cover. That's just how it is if you want foam that fills the cover. 2. The cover IS NOT a heavy high quality material. This probably isn't something you would want a thick cover for, though - it would diminish the benefits of the foam. Do you encase your memory foam mattress in heavy canvas? Probably not, because it wouldn't feel as nice or be as effective. However, the cover WILL likely tear with frequent removal/washing. 3. Foam breakdown. This I can't speak on because I haven't had it long enough. I will say that you shouldn't leave it in your car because heat breaks foam down pretty fast. It also breaks down with heavy daily use, which is one of the reasons running shoes don't last forever. Those are valid concerns, but I feel they would be the same for any roll made with this type of foam. Now for the PROS: 1. This is the first time I've been able to sit down, without lower back pain, in a while. This thing is perfect. If the cover rips, I will repair it. 2. See #1 above. I went back and forth trying to decide between standard and firm. Ultimately, I decided on firm because at 5'7 and 200lb I'm on the heavier side. I can see how some would find it too hard, but it's just right for me. I can use it in chairs, and even lay on it on the squishy couch (but I think it would be too hard to try that on a less forgiving surface).
